**Krysten Ritter Talks Motherhood and Her Role in ‘Daredevil: Born Again’**

Krysten Ritter is set to return to the screen as Jessica Jones in the highly anticipated series *Daredevil: Born Again*, with a fresh perspective shaped by her experience as a mother. Since giving birth to her son, Bruce, in July 2019, Ritter has discovered a new depth to her skills as an actress, which she now integrates into her interpretation of the iconic character.

Having wrapped up the third season of *Jessica Jones* just weeks before Bruce’s birth, Ritter found herself on the cusp of both personal and professional transformation. The arrival of her son instilled within her a powerful “mama bear energy,” leading her to approach her role with fierce determination.

In a conversation with *People*, Ritter expressed her excitement about expanding Jessica Jones’s character to explore her journey as a mother. “Being a mum and having that extra layer is so exciting, because you’re going to be bigger and badder than ever,” she remarked. This evolved portrayal touches upon the fierceness that motherhood awakens, allowing Ritter to present a complex and vibrant image of maternal strength.
Ritter emphasised her desire to challenge traditional depictions of motherhood on screen. She voiced concerns regarding how mothers are frequently portrayed in media and wanted to counter these stereotypes by showcasing the multi-dimensional aspects of women. “I have such big opinions about being a mum and what it means,” she stated. According to her, it is essential to highlight both the fierceness and healing opportunities that come with motherhood.
The actress noted that Jessica Jones, who has faced numerous struggles as a character, provides a captivating opportunity to explore this new narrative. The notion of Jessica nurturing a child adds an interesting layer to an already intricate character. Ritter explained, “If Jessica, who’s been through so much and she’s so messy, now has someone that she can love and heal from, I thought that was a really interesting thing to play.”
Reading the script for *Daredevil: Born Again* ignited Ritter’s enthusiasm for delving deeper into Jessica’s character. Adding the “candy” of motherhood to a character already layered with psychological complexity offers more opportunities for exploration. “This character that’s so rich and has so much weight of the world on top of her…you just can’t ask for better.”
Transitioning into this new phase of her life both on-screen and off, Ritter believes that parenting has enriched her portrayal of Jessica Jones. As she remarked, the fierceness gained from motherhood now influences the character’s relationship with her powers. Historically, Jessica’s use of powers has been restrained, often marked by a complicated relationship stemming from her past traumas.
Ritter mused on Jessica’s past reluctance to embrace her superhuman abilities, attributed to the traumatic events that gifted her those powers. However, she asserts that, as a mother, Jessica’s protective instincts would render her far less restrained. “Now it’s safe to say if you’re going to mess with her or her child, she’ll be coming for you. And that’s exciting to me,” Ritter explained.
